Commissioner Carrington questions Medicare's coverage for veterans at health care meeting
During a recent meeting of the San Francisco City Commission, discussions centered on the healthcare coverage available to veterans, highlighting the complexities of Medicare and Medi-Cal services. Commissioner Carrington raised important questions regarding the extent of Medicare's coverage for veterans with disabilities, seeking clarity on how these services intersect with the healthcare provided by the Veterans Affairs (VA).

Mister Sims, a representative from the VA, clarified that while the commission does not directly manage Medicare coverage, they play a crucial role in verifying veterans' enrollment in VA healthcare. This verification process ensures that veterans do not need to seek additional healthcare coverage, streamlining their access to necessary medical services.

The conversation also touched on Medi-Cal, California's Medicaid program, with questions about its ability to cover extensive medical issues faced by veterans. However, Sims noted that he was not equipped to provide detailed information about Medi-Cal's intricacies. He did emphasize that veterans with a service-connected disability rating of over 30 percent receive comprehensive medical care through the VA system, which is designed to address their specific health needs.
